The question of whether one spouse can sell a house without the other throughout a divorce is a nuanced legal matter that usually depends on numerous elements. Real estate ownership is closely tied to marital property laws, and these laws can differ significantly from one jurisdiction to a different. Understanding these legal frameworks is important for spouses contemplating a divorce (Sell distressed properties Las Vegas).


In many instances, if a house is assessed as marital property, both spouses could have a legal interest in it. Marital property typically consists of belongings acquired during the marriage, no matter whose name is on the title. Subsequently, one spouse could not have the legal proper to sell the house with out the consent of the other. If each spouses are listed on the deed, the sale of the property often requires each parties' signatures.


In situations the place one spouse attempts to sell the property independently, it could result in legal disputes. The non-consenting spouse can seek legal cures to prevent the sale. Courts usually acknowledge the best of every spouse to have a say in vital monetary decisions in the course of the dissolution of marriage. Consequently, unilaterally selling a marital home could lead to issues and legal repercussions.

There are eventualities where one spouse would possibly be in a position to sell the home without the other’s consent. For instance, if a spouse alone holds the title to the property and it is not deemed marital property, that particular person could have the authority to sell the house with out seeking permission. These conditions often come up when one spouse owned the property prior to the wedding, or if the property was inherited.


However, even when one spouse owns the property outright, the dynamics of divorce can complicate matters. The different spouse may still lay claim to a portion of the proceeds from the sale, arguing that they contributed ultimately, such as via financial support or maintenance of the house. Courts may assess these claims based mostly on the specifics of the case and the contributions made by every spouse through the marriage.

In some jurisdictions, there are legal stipulations that forestall one spouse from promoting a house while divorce proceedings are underway. Courts can issue restraining orders that specifically prohibit the sale or switch of marital property without mutual consent or prior courtroom approval. These protections are supposed to preserve the integrity of belongings while the couple navigates the complexities of their divorce.


Moreover, states with neighborhood property laws may deal with all assets, including real estate, as collectively owned by each spouses, regardless of the title. In such instances, neither spouse can sell the house with out the other’s agreement. It is essential for spouses in community property states to know that any sale of the property with out mutual consent could also be thought of invalid.

In these circumstances, mediation can be an effective technique to achieve an agreement about the sale of the house. A impartial third get together can facilitate discussions about the property, in addition to different assets and debts involved within the divorce. Mediation permits individuals to precise their issues in a constructive method, doubtlessly leading to a mutually useful arrangement relating to the sale.

Even if mediation fails, divorcing couples have the choice of attempting a collaborative divorce process. This strategy includes every spouse hiring a lawyer, however as an alternative of battling in court docket, they work collectively towards a settlement. This is usually a proactive way to handle property points, together with the sale of a house, with out the adversarial nature of conventional divorce litigation.


If negotiations and mediation don't yield satisfactory results, the case might finally go to courtroom. Judges will evaluate numerous aspects of the marriage, such as the economic contributions of each events and the welfare of any kids involved, before making a choice. The court’s primary goal is to make certain that belongings are divided fairly and equitably. In instances where one spouse attempts to sell the home without consent, the court may concern an injunction, halting the sale till a decision is reached.


The emotional facet of divorce can also play a significant position in selections relating to the family home. Sentimental attachments to the property, significantly if children are concerned, can complicate discussions about selling the house. Many couples discover that they want to reconcile their emotional needs with sensible concerns like ongoing mortgage payments and upkeep costs in order to arrive at a call concerning the home.
